Foundation Overview

Based in Pittsburgh, PA, Sledd Fdn Discretionary has awarded 73 grants totaling $649,934 to organizations in Indiana, California and 3 other states across the US. Individual grants range from $1,800 to $28,818, with a median award of $7,500.

Form 990-PF Research Tips
  •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
  •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
  •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
  •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
